Transaction ecdfe169ee72e590104eeec06735e1f7054b81fdf9a94349abcd10195ea25c91
1 Input
1 Output
-
ecdfe169ee72e590104eeec06735e1f7054b81fdf9a94349abcd10195ea25c91:0
- value
- 702370
- script pubkey
- OP_0 OP_PUSHBYTES_20 6123b8775bdcec298fcd51fc3242f0d8d13b9329
- address
- bc1qvy3msa6mmnkznr7d287ryshsmrgnhyefrs4c9c